Constructor Details
-
TypeArgument
Constructs aTypeArgument. A type argument is<String>,<int[]>, or a type variable<T>, etc.- Parameters:
t- a class type, an array type, or a type variable.
-
TypeArgument
public TypeArgument()Constructs aTypeArgumentrepresenting<?>.

Method Details
-
subclassOf
A factory method constructing aTypeArgumentwith an upper bound. It represents<? extends ... >- Parameters:
t- an upper bound type.
-
superOf
A factory method constructing aTypeArgumentwith an lower bound. It represents<? super ... >- Parameters:
t- an lower bbound type.
-
getKind
public char getKind()Returns the kind of this type argument.- Returns:
' '(not-wildcard),'*'(wildcard),'+'(wildcard with upper bound), or'-'(wildcard with lower bound).
-
isWildcard
public boolean isWildcard()Returns true if this type argument is a wildcard type such as?,? extends String, or? super Integer. -
getType
Returns the type represented by this argument if the argument is not a wildcard type. Otherwise, this method returns the upper bound (if the kind is '+'), the lower bound (if the kind is '-'), or null (if the upper or lower bound is not specified). -
toString
Returns the string representation.
